Yep" The Texan Crashed :plane_crash: But "NOT" "BECAUSE" Justin was flying it
It was going down no matter who had the box :o It took us a while to figure out what casued it to crash. But then Rick got to looking at it, and found the proublem,
Justin will be glad to hear this :D because he left befor the discovery. The Servo Tray Came Lose :o I didn,t install it, it was allready in the plane.(Defect in workmanship) Thay said to send it to them. I said, it don't fit in the box. Thay said, cut it up to make it fit. The wing didn't get much damage, I am going to keep it and tell them to charge me for it if that need to. It's allways good to have a spair wing.........Lesson Learned ;) Always check the servo tray if you did not install it..........
